files required for serial console installation and configuration
This commit is contained in:
parent
1b2523947f
commit
802c832b24
3 changed files with 58 additions and 0 deletions
13
README.md
13
README.md
|
@ -1,3 +1,16 @@
|
|||
debian-serial-console
|
||||
=====================
|
||||
|
||||
Install:
|
||||
|
||||
use "isolinux/isolinux.cfg" instead of default shipped
|
||||
|
||||
When installing debian, use custom boot command with "console=ttyS0,9600n8" added to it after VGA
|
||||
|
||||
=====================
|
||||
|
||||
after install:
|
||||
|
||||
use: "/etc/default/grub" instead of default shipped
|
||||
|
||||
then execute: update-grub
|
36
etc/default/grub
Normal file
36
etc/default/grub
Normal file
|
@ -0,0 +1,36 @@
|
|||
# If you change this file, run 'update-grub' afterwards to update
|
||||
# /boot/grub/grub.cfg.
|
||||
# For full documentation of the options in this file, see:
|
||||
# info -f grub -n 'Simple configuration'
|
||||
|
||||
GRUB_DEFAULT=0
|
||||
GRUB_TIMEOUT=5
|
||||
GRUB_DISTRIBUTOR=`lsb_release -i -s 2> /dev/null || echo Debian`
|
||||
GRUB_CMDLINE_LINUX_DEFAULT="quiet"
|
||||
GRUB_CMDLINE_LINUX=""
|
||||
|
||||
# Uncomment to enable BadRAM filtering, modify to suit your needs
|
||||
# This works with Linux (no patch required) and with any kernel that obtains
|
||||
# the memory map information from GRUB (GNU Mach, kernel of FreeBSD ...)
|
||||
#GRUB_BADRAM="0x01234567,0xfefefefe,0x89abcdef,0xefefefef"
|
||||
|
||||
# Uncomment to disable graphical terminal (grub-pc only)
|
||||
#GRUB_TERMINAL=console
|
||||
|
||||
# The resolution used on graphical terminal
|
||||
# note that you can use only modes which your graphic card supports via VBE
|
||||
# you can see them in real GRUB with the command `vbeinfo'
|
||||
#GRUB_GFXMODE=640x480
|
||||
|
||||
# Uncomment if you don't want GRUB to pass "root=UUID=xxx" parameter to Linux
|
||||
#GRUB_DISABLE_LINUX_UUID=true
|
||||
|
||||
# Uncomment to disable generation of recovery mode menu entries
|
||||
#GRUB_DISABLE_RECOVERY="true"
|
||||
|
||||
# Uncomment to get a beep at grub start
|
||||
#GRUB_INIT_TUNE="480 440 1"
|
||||
|
||||
GRUB_CMDLINE_LINUX_DEFAULT="console=tty0 console=ttyS0,9600n8"
|
||||
GRUB_TERMINAL=console
|
||||
GRUB_SERIAL_COMMAND="serial --speed=9600 --unit=0 --word=8 --parity=no --stop=1"
|
9
isolinux/isolinux.cfg
Normal file
9
isolinux/isolinux.cfg
Normal file
|
@ -0,0 +1,9 @@
|
|||
# D-I config version 2.0
|
||||
# search path for the c32 support libraries (libcom32, libutil etc.)
|
||||
serial 0 9600
|
||||
console 0
|
||||
path
|
||||
include menu.cfg
|
||||
default vesamenu.c32
|
||||
prompt 0
|
||||
timeout 0
|
Loading…
Add table
Add a link
Reference in a new issue